How to see it

HIP 745 has a visual magnitude of about 9.11: it is a telescope star and remains difficult or invisible to the naked eye even in good conditions.

Sky position

Equatorial coordinates for HIP 745: right ascension 0h 9m 10s, declination −38° 17′ 24″ (J2000), in the region of the Sculptor constellation (IAU figure Scl).
